Isuzu D-Max Ambulance launched in India, conforming to AIS-125 specifications

Isuzu Motors India has launched the Isuzu D-Max Ambulance built as per the AIS-125 Type-C Ambulance specifications, at a price of ₹ 26 lakh, ex-showroom. The ambulance version of the proven D-Max has been designed keeping in mind the Indian healthcare conditions and service providers in the industry. It is equipped with 14 best-in-class features to truly bring some innovation to the ‘Basic Life Support Ambulance’ segment. Also, it is powered by one of the most trusted oil burners – the RZ4E 1.9L engine.

The diesel engine uses a variable-geometry turbo with an intercooler to deliver a maximum power output of 163 hp and a peak torque of 360 Nm. It is also equipped with features like traction control, stability control, hill descent control, emergency brake assist, ABS with EBD, dual-front airbags, collapsible steering column and more.

The D-Max ambulance vehicle is built on the robust Isuzu iGRIP platform that runs on high-ride suspension with double wishbones at the front end. This is similar to the SUVs sold by the brand. Other features of the shorter wheel-base are better ground clearance and smaller turning circle radius which makes the Isuzu D-Max ambulance highly manoeuvrable in tight urban, semi-urban and rural areas for operational access.

The patient transport compartment has been given attention while designing it to comply with all AIS-125 Type C ambulance specifications. The vehicle is fully equipped with mandatory warning lights, flashers, sirens, side lights and PA system with high visibility stickers on the body. Care has been taken to make it durable and the interiors hygienic and rust-free with PUF-insulated GRP (glass reinforced plastic) body panels.

The rear body is spacious and has fixed glass windows on the doors and sliding windows on the sides. The wide rear doors can be fully opened for easy exit and entry for medical response team members via steps and to carry the stretcher-cum-trolley with a built-in ramp. The interior is finished in white and is well illuminated with properly placed ambient LED lights. The well-designed layout provides comfortable seating for medical response members and attendants. This allows emergency responders to provide medical care quickly and efficiently.

Thoughtfully placed storage units are placed within easy reach. It comes with a sliding window along with the driver cabin which has a black privacy curtain. The patient compartment has external storage provision for oxygen cylinders. As per AIS-125 specifications, delivery system with hoses, oxygen manifold source and oxygen humidifier etc. have been thoughtfully provided inside the patient compartment.
